Sheet Flooring Installation in Mesa, AZ
Sheet flooring installation services involve the process of fitting sheet materials, such as vinyl, linoleum, or rubber, onto floors in residential or commercial properties. These projects often include areas like kitchens, bathrooms, basements, or large open spaces where seamless, durable flooring is desired. Property owners typically want to understand the types of sheet flooring available, the preparation needed for a smooth installation, and the benefits of choosing sheet flooring over other options, such as its ease of maintenance and water resistance.
Before requesting sheet flooring installation, homeowners should consider the size of the space, the specific material that best suits their needs, and any subfloor requirements. It’s also helpful to inquire about the installation process, including how long the project will take and whether any surface preparation or removal of existing flooring is necessary.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the project meets expectations and results in a durable, attractive finished floor.

Sheet Flooring Installation Questions
What types of sheet flooring are available for installation? Common options include vinyl, laminate, and linoleum, each offering different styles and durability levels suitable for various spaces.
Can sheet flooring be installed over existing floors? Yes, in many cases, sheet flooring can be installed over existing surfaces, provided they are smooth and in good condition.
What rooms are suitable for sheet flooring installation? Sheet flooring works well in kitchens, bathrooms, laundry rooms, and basements due to its water resistance and ease of maintenance.
What should property owners consider before installing sheet flooring? It's important to assess the subfloor condition, moisture levels, and the desired aesthetic to ensure proper installation and long-term performance.
